Supernatural, with its 15-season run, featured a wide array of supernatural creatures that the Winchester brothers battled against. While the overarching narrative focused on angels, demons, and the battle between Heaven and Hell, the show truly shined in its "Monster of the Week" episodes. Sam and Dean Winchester were hunters, dedicated to protecting innocent lives by facing off against all types of monsters and demons.

One such monster is the Changeling, a creature from European mythology. Changelings replace stolen children and possess discolored skin, hollow eyes, and a tooth-filled rounded mouth. They appear human unless seen through their reflection.
The Changeling mother feeds on stolen babies, while the young Changelings feed on their mothers.
